"People just automatically assume we're just all about teepees and war bonnets, when really [Indigenous] culture is a whole lot more detailed than that...I choose to represent my culture using things that I've experienced and things that I have learned as an engineer and as an artist and incorporating that into something different and staying away from a lot of the stereotypical ideas that are always shown on the runway."
Loren Aragon is a fashion designer, artist and mechanical engineer from the Acoma Pueblo of New Mexico. Together with his wife, Valentina (Navajo), he runs ACONAV: a couture fashion brand inspired by the strength of Acoma and Navajo matrilineal cultures. By centring the matriarch, Loren aims to both empower women throughout the world and represent Indigenous ways of life.
